The Whispering Labyrinth of the Dreamweaver
Once upon a time, in a world where dreams and reality intertwined seamlessly, there lived a young dreamweaver named Elara. Her eyes sparkled with the magic of dreams, and her heart yearned for a love that could span the infinite. Elara was the keeper of the Dreamweaver's Infinity Serenade of the Stars, a tale of love and the endless journey that was whispered through the stars themselves.
One night, as Elara gazed up at the sky, she saw a single star flicker brighter than the rest. It was a sign, a beacon of hope that whispered to her soul. "This star," she thought, "holds the key to my heart's longing."
With a determined step, Elara embarked on her journey. She crossed the fields of dreams, where the grass whispered secrets of the past, and the trees sang lullabies of the future. She passed through the streams of reality, where the water shimmered with the reflections of the world's dreams, and the wind carried the laughter of children who had yet to learn the sorrow of loss.
As she ventured deeper into the labyrinth, Elara encountered the first challenge. A voice, like a siren's call, beckoned her to turn back. "Do not seek what you cannot find," it warned. "The heart's desire is often the most elusive."
Elara paused, her heart pounding with the weight of her decision. But she remembered the flickering star and pressed on. "I must find it," she whispered to herself. "For without love, the dreams are hollow."
She reached a crossroads, where paths diverged like the threads of a tapestry. One path led to the land of forgotten dreams, where the stars were dim and the dreams were dead. The other path led to the land of the living, where the stars were bright and the dreams were alive. Elara chose the path of the living, for she believed that love was born in the hearts of those who dared to dream.
As she walked, Elara encountered a guardian of the labyrinth, a figure cloaked in shadows and draped in the glow of the stars. "Who seeks the serenade?" the guardian asked, his voice like the rustle of leaves in the wind.
"I seek the love that lies within the Infinity Serenade of the Stars," Elara replied, her voice steady despite the fear that gripped her heart.
The guardian nodded, his eyes reflecting the infinity of the stars. "You must prove your worth," he said. "Only those who have the courage to face the darkness can find the light."
Elara stepped into the darkness, her heart pounding with a rhythm that matched the stars above. She walked through the shadowy maze, her path illuminated by the light of the stars that danced in the sky. The darkness seemed to hold her in its grip, but she pressed on, driven by the flickering light of the star she had seen.
Finally, she reached the heart of the labyrinth, where the stars were brighter than ever before. In the center stood a grand piano, its keys glowing with the light of the stars. Elara approached the piano, her fingers trembling with anticipation.
She placed her hand on the first key, and the music began to play—a serenade of love, hope, and the endless journey. The music filled the labyrinth, reaching the very core of Elara's being. She realized that the serenade was not just a song, but a story, a tale of love that had been waiting for her all along.
As the music reached its crescendo, Elara opened her eyes to find herself back in her room, the stars still twinkling above. She knew then that the journey had not been just a physical one, but a spiritual one as well. She had found the love that lay within her heart, the love that was the Infinity Serenade of the Stars.
And so, Elara closed her eyes, listening to the serenade that played in her mind, and drifted off to sleep, knowing that love was a journey that never ended, a serenade that played on forever.
The Whispering Labyrinth of the Dreamweaver was a tale that would be whispered through the ages, a bedtime story that would warm the hearts of all who heard it, reminding them that love, like the stars, was infinite and eternal.
